1. Ok, here's what the Globe says
Even with today's loss, the Red Sox clinched at least a one-game playoff on Monday against the Indians. A look at the possibilities heading into Sunday (the White Sox have clinched the Central and the Angels the West):

If the Red Sox win and Indians lose Sunday:

Boston 95-67
Cleveland 93-69
Red Sox win the wild card.


If Red Sox win and Indians win Sunday:

Boston 95-67
Cleveland 94-68
Red Sox win the wild card.


If the Red Sox lose and the Indians lose:

Boston 94-68
Cleveland 93-69
Red Sox win the wild card.


If Red Sox lose and Indians win:

Boston 94-68
Cleveland 94-68
The Red Sox host the Indians on Monday at Fenway Park. The winner of that game wins the AL wild card spot
